These printed or digital greetings serve as a celebratory message upon the arrival of a newborn male. Typically featuring blue hues, images of baby-related items such as rattles or teddy bears, and congratulatory text, they represent a tangible expression of joy and well-wishes extended to the new parents. An example would be a card depicting a stork carrying a bundle, accompanied by the phrase “Welcome Little One.”

The significance of such cards lies in their ability to convey emotional support and share in the happiness of a family’s new chapter. Historically, sending cards has been a customary practice to mark significant life events. This tradition provides a personal touch often appreciated more than electronic communication. Furthermore, these cards can serve as keepsakes, preserving memories of this special occasion for years to come.

Tips for Selecting Appropriate Greetings for a Newborn Male

The following suggestions offer guidance in choosing or creating suitable celebratory messages for the arrival of a newborn male, emphasizing thoughtful consideration and appropriate expression.

Tip 1: Consider the Recipient’s Preferences: Before selecting, reflect on the parents’ style and values. A minimalist approach might suit a family that favors understated elegance, while a more elaborate design could be fitting for those who appreciate visual embellishments.

Tip 2: Select Appropriate Imagery: Opt for classic or contemporary imagery. Traditional motifs include storks, teddy bears, or baby blocks. Modern designs might feature abstract patterns or photographic elements, ensuring relevance and aesthetic appeal.

Tip 3: Choose a Fitting Sentiment: Balance sincerity with brevity. A concise message conveying genuine happiness is preferable to overly verbose or generic greetings. Examples include “Congratulations on your little man!” or “Wishing you joy with your new son.”

Tip 4: Proofread Carefully: Ensure accuracy and clarity. Errors in spelling or grammar detract from the message’s impact. Review the text meticulously before sending or printing the selected card.

Tip 5: Personalize the Message: Add a handwritten note. A brief, personalized addition, such as a specific wish for the child or a reference to the parents, elevates the message’s sincerity.

Tip 6: Coordinate with Gifts: If including a gift, choose a card that complements the theme or style. A matching color palette or coordinated design enhances the overall presentation.

Tip 7: Respect Cultural Sensitivities: Be mindful of any cultural or religious traditions that might influence the choice. Certain symbols or phrases may hold specific meanings or be considered inappropriate in particular contexts.

Applying these tips ensures the selected greeting conveys genuine joy and respect, contributing to a positive experience for the new parents. The thoughtful selection process ensures a lasting and cherished memento.

3. Material Quality

3. Material Quality, Boy

Material quality, in the context of celebratory greetings for newborn males, extends beyond mere aesthetics. It encompasses durability, tactile experience, and overall impression, all of which contribute to the perceived value and longevity of the greeting. The selection of appropriate materials influences the recipient’s impression and the card’s suitability as a keepsake.

  • Paper Stock and Weight

    The thickness and texture of the paper significantly impact the card’s feel and perceived quality. Heavier, textured paper stock imparts a sense of luxury and durability, suggesting permanence. Conversely, flimsy or low-quality paper may diminish the perceived value, regardless of the design or sentiment. A high-quality card stock ensures the card withstands handling and remains presentable over time.

  • Printing Techniques and Inks

    The printing method used, such as digital printing, offset printing, or letterpress, affects the clarity and vibrancy of the design. High-resolution printing with archival-quality inks ensures the image remains crisp and resists fading. Fading or smudging diminishes the card’s visual appeal and longevity, reducing its potential as a cherished keepsake. The inks and printing style contribute to the haptic appeal.

  • Embellishments and Finishes

    Added elements, such as foil stamping, embossing, or die-cuts, enhance the visual and tactile appeal of the greeting. High-quality embellishments, securely attached and precisely executed, elevate the overall impression. Conversely, poorly applied or easily damaged embellishments detract from the card’s value and longevity.

  • Envelope Material

    The envelope serves as the initial presentation of the greeting. A durable, well-constructed envelope protects the card during transit and contributes to the overall impression. A torn or flimsy envelope diminishes the perceived value, even if the card itself is of high quality. A coordinating envelope enhances the entire presentation.

Therefore, material quality directly impacts the perceived value and lasting impression of celebratory greetings for newborn males. By selecting appropriate materials and employing high-quality printing techniques, one ensures the card conveys thoughtfulness and serves as a cherished memento of a significant life event. The material choices reflect the sentiment of the greeting and demonstrate consideration for the recipient.

Frequently Asked Questions

The subsequent section addresses common inquiries and clarifies prevalent misconceptions surrounding celebratory greetings for newborn males, offering concise and informative responses.

Question 1: What is the appropriate timeframe for sending these greetings?

The ideal timeframe extends from immediately after the birth announcement to within two weeks of the delivery. This demonstrates prompt acknowledgment and genuine excitement. Delays beyond this period diminish the gesture’s impact.

Question 2: Are blue hues mandatory for these cards?

While blue has traditionally been associated with males, its use is not obligatory. Contemporary designs often incorporate a wider range of colors, patterns, and themes. The overriding consideration remains the aesthetic preferences of the recipient.

Question 3: Is it permissible to send digital rather than physical greetings?

Digital greetings represent an acceptable alternative, particularly when immediacy is paramount. However, physical cards often convey a greater sense of thoughtfulness and effort, providing a tangible keepsake.

Question 4: What constitutes an inappropriate sentiment for a newborn card?

Inappropriate sentiments include those that are overly generic, insensitive, or controversial. Refrain from making assumptions about the child’s future or offering unsolicited parenting advice. Sincerity and brevity are preferred.

Question 5: Is personalization essential, or are pre-printed cards acceptable?

While pre-printed cards are acceptable, personalization enhances the greeting’s emotional impact. A handwritten note, a customized message, or the inclusion of a photograph demonstrates greater care and consideration.

Question 6: What factors contribute to a card’s keepsake value?

Material quality, design aesthetics, personalized messages, and the inclusion of photographs all contribute to a card’s potential as a cherished memento. Durable materials and thoughtful sentiments ensure its lasting value.
